Clinical study of pregnancy rate of the endometriosis patients combined with infertility after laparoscopic surgery

Abstract
Objective:To analyze the factors correlated to the pregnancy rate of the endometriosis patients combined with infertility after laparoscopic surgeries.Methods:A total of 80patients with endometriosis-related infertility who received laparoscopic surgeries in our hospital from December of 2010to December of 2012 were retrospectively analyzed.Results:The overall post-operative pregnancy rate was 55.2%.Secondary infertile patients had a higher pregnancy rate than the primary infertile patients.Patients with stage Ⅰ-Ⅱ endometriosis and infertility patients had a higher pregnancy rate than those with stageⅢ-Ⅳ.Patients with simple ovarian endometrioma had higher pregnancy rate than those combined with other endometrioma or only with simple peritoneal endometriosis.Endometriosis-related infertile patients performed post-operative GnRH-a treatment had higher pregnancy rate than those with no medication treatment(P0.01,P0.05).Conclusion: Pregnancy rate of the endometriosis-related infertility can be improved by laparoscopic surgery. Tubal patency,endometriosis staging,the parts of endometriosis and postoperative medication treatment are the related factors affecting pregnancy rate after laparoscope in infertile patients with endometriosis.
